My Itty Bitty is rebudding? I was just about to prep for cutting to give it a nap time and my BF noticed brand new baby buds! What is my Phal planning to do? Is it sending out new buds from possible spots that didnt the first time? I know that from a healthy node it can secondary but i thought it Started a spike then buds. Whats the best way to prune and care for it at this point? Or just let it do it thing?

Yes, new buds developing - many Phals do this, can just keep blooming off a spike for a long time.

Just let it do its thing, it's quite common for the tip to wake up and start producing more buds. That's why I never cut a spike until it starts to turn brown, you never know what the plant is going to do with that spike!
